Baltimore company sending 25,000 lbs of chicken to Hurricane Ian victims

Posted by WMAR2News

Workers at ITS Plant in South Baltimore will process 100 million pounds of chicken each year, and now, Holly Poultry is sending a semi-truck stacked full of meat south to help the victims of Hurricane Ian.

“We do business up and down the East Coast and have some really big customers in Florida,” said CEO Zach Fine. “And when we heard of the devastation that really came out of nowhere in the Fort Myers area, we said, ‘Hey, we have the number one resource in food and let’s jump in and help.’”

The shipment consists of 25,000 pounds of chicken, which is enough to feed 78,000 people, along with several pallets of drinking water.

The company has customers and some of its workers on the ground in Florida to help with the delivery.
